The flowers of a willow tree are called catkins. There is no standard collective noun for catkins, but based on their natural formation you could use the collective noun a cluster of catkins.

The collective term for the male parts of a flower is called the stamen. This comprise of the anthers and the filament.
The collective name for the petals of a flower is the corolla.

The noun perianth is a collective term for all the petals and sepals.
